THE SITUATION
The City of Fort Collins faced challenges managing parking congestion at heavily used Natural Areas. Visitors often drove long distances only to be turned away due to limited parking, leading to frustration and impacting the visitor experience. To address this issue, the City of Fort Collins sought a solution allowing visitors to check parking availability remotely, reduce inconvenience, and enhance the overall visitor experience.

THE CHALLENGE
The City of Fort Collins initially selected Sensera’s solutions to provide real-time views of parking conditions. However, little did they know that the rugged cameras that run off cloud based software would serve as watchful eyes on a quickly approaching natural disaster. During the Cameron Peak Fire in Larimer County, Sensera’s monitoring solution played a role in aiding the City of Fort Collins in assessing the fire’s impact and progression. The fire started in August 2020 and burned over 208,913 acres. It was the largest wildfire in Colorado’s recorded history. As the fire threatened natural areas and communities, including those monitored by the City of Fort Collins, the need for real-time imagery and situational awareness became important.

Lightweight and Easy to Install
A complete end-t-end solution that includes a camera system, 4G LTE/WiFi connectivity, and cloud-hosted servers and software all in a one complete solution.
Sustainable Solution in Colorado Parks
Solar-powered, LiFePo4 Batteries & AC Power No on-site power required; however, all Sensera camera systems come standard with all three power options. Cameras can run on battery power for up to 5 days (up to 10 days on XL models).
